Ex-ICPC Boss Urges Anti-Graft Agencies to Redouble Efforts
Former Chairman of the Independent Corrupt Practices and Other Related Offences Commission (ICPC), Justice Mustapha Akanbi (rtd.), has tasked other anti-corruption agencies in the country not to allow the recent events in the country dampen their morale in the fight against corruption.
He said what was required was for the agencies to redouble their efforts at ensuring that corruption is brought to zero level in the country.
Speaking with THISDAY in Ilorin Sunday, over the recent state pardon granted to former governor of Bayelsa State, Chief Diepreye Alamieyeseigha, and former Managing Director of Bank of North, Alhaji Shetima Bulama, who were both convicted at various times for corruption offences in the country, Akanbi said: "I see it as a great challenge to anti-corruption agencies in Nigeria and those of us who belief that corruption should be out of place in Nigeria and this will not stop us."
According to him, "I want all the anti-corruption agencies like the ICPC, the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C) and Code of Conduct Bureau (CCB) not to allow the recent development to dampen their morale and they should redouble their efforts so as to ensure zero tolerance of corruption in the country.
"I want to charge those that does not appreciate the efforts of the anti-corruption agencies in the war against corruption in the country to have a change of mind in the task of moving the nation forward."
Akanbi added that: "The only way to ensure peace, stability, probity, reduction of poverty level among Nigerians is to ensure that the war against corruption is achieved. We will continue to be more committed to this war against corruption in view of the fact that corruption is endemic in the society in order to accelerate the socio economic development of the country."
He, therefore, advised anti-corruption agencies to be up and doing and also shun all acts that may affect the war against corruption in the country.
